Draper Children's Parade etc.










Today was the Draper Days children's parade. I've never been before but since Hillary was leading the parade we went and it was really fun! For an hour before the parade the kids are all given all sthe supplies to decorate their riding vehicle, be it bike, scooter, trike etc. Then the parade starts at 7:00, they take off, big excitement, around the park and 7:05, it's over. It's Hillary's easiest parade for sure!! Hillary got to ride in the back of a 1959 Chevy convertible, red, beautiful. Cayden and Mia got to ride with her on both sides of her and it was so cute for five minutes. Then at park they had popsicles for the kids and a crappy magician. It was really fun and old time town feel. It makes me appreciate Draper and even though it's huge now, they do try hard to maintain that old town feel. I wish I'd participated before.
